In the new podcast series, our team engages with passionate individuals across the property and construction industry, each ready to challenge the status quo and offer their innovative perspectives on making an Impact.Alysha Woodland (B. Env Eng, M. Eng, CEnvP) is the Founder, Director and Principal Environmental Engineer at Woodland Environmental which she established in 2014 after a decade long consulting career across local and state government and private industry. Alysha is passionate about collaboration and empowering clients to navigate complex regulatory landscapes while achieving practical and positive environmental outcomes for their projects from planning to post-construction.
